AMD Ryzen 7 5825U vs Intel Core Ultra 9 185H

We compared two laptop CPUs: AMD Ryzen 7 5825U with 8 cores 2.0GHz and Intel Core Ultra 9 185H with 16 cores 2.3G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

AMD Ryzen 7 5825U 's Advantages
Lower TDP (25W vs 65W)
Intel Core Ultra 9 185H 's Advantages
Released 1 years and 11 months late
Higher specification of memory (7467 vs 4267)
Larger memory bandwidth (120GB/s vs 51.2GB/s)
Newer PCIe version (5.0 vs 3.0)
Higher base frequency (2.3GHz vs 2.0GHz)
Larger L3 cache size (24MB vs 16MB)
